我想知道如何用Scrum建立这个组织。我更希望看到关于scrum主程序在组织层次结构中的位置以及如何处理报告到/命令链问题的实际例子。
我们是服务公司。我们为敏捷客户完成了一个敏捷项目,开发人员的团队经理履行交付责任的角色。到目前为止,我们有矩阵组织,scrum大师被分配到由为其他项目(非敏捷)工作的人员组成的项目管理团队中,但这导致他们与PM团队中的敏捷文化没有太多的联系,并且目标并不总是与项目相一致。
我们应该如何在我们的组织中构建Scrum大师?
发布于 2013-03-14 11:32:25
在我目前的公司,scrum大师向我们的产品开发主管报告。他们在我们的一个团队区域有一个办公桌,尽管他们不幸地负责几个团队。他们花了很大一部分时间在不同的团队之间,而不是在办公桌前工作。让一个scrum大师负责4-5个团队并不是很好的工作。
当我们的公司组织得更好的时候,每个scrum大师只和两个团队一起工作,而且似乎运作得相当不错。
发布于 2013-03-14 21:50:34
在我们的组织(80+ developer,10个scrum团队)中,scrum大师是scrum团队的一部分。Scrum大师只负责一个团队,也是团队中的开发人员/QA。
我们的scrum责任是一个整体的团队责任,即保持团队对齐与产品经理的整体一致性同步。Scrum大师还充当PM/外部世界和开发人员之间的过滤器,确保开发人员能够将精力集中在日常工作上,而不是被各种各样的请求所困扰。他们也有责任沟通团队中正在发生的事情,并警告可能的延迟。
这对我们来说很好,scrum的主人也可以自由地做大量的开发工作,这意味着对他们也没有太多的干扰。不过,它对我们有效的原因之一,至少我相信,是因为我们有一种100%信任开发人员的文化,这意味着scrum团队基本上不需要PM做太多的工作。
https://softwareengineering.stackexchange.com/questions/190498
复制相似问题